Examples of use cases are an order confirmation following a product orderor a password change e-mail after a request for a new password. +A transactional campaign is a campaign that sends a notification to a single user already registered in the master data. Typically, the campaign is set to be triggered by a specific action taken by the user. Examples of use cases are an order confirmation following a product order or a password change e-mail after a request for a new password.

Dispatch time and recipient group are not configured in promio.mail, but rather controlled via the SOAP API. +===== Define Recipients =====
  
-<WRAP round info 80%> +A transactional campaign does not have a fixed target group; instead, sending is triggered by a REST API call of the type //transactionalMail//. This call must be integratedfor example, on your website at the appropriate location and with the appropriate logicThe sending time and recipient group are therefore not configured via promio.connectbut controlled via the REST API.

-==== Switch creative ====+Within the REST API call, you address the active transactional campaign by its ID. This can be found in the //Reporting// overview. \\ 
 +Please note that the campaign does not yet have a send date and is therefore sorted at the bottom by default. If necessary, use the advanced search to display the campaign.
